Hi! I'm part of White Light Productions who have brought the City of San Francisco the Remember the Party events for the last few years. These events celebrate the magic and music of the legendary Trocadero Transfer, which I was lucky enough to have experienced when the Troc opened in 1977, and during it's peak years especially when DJ Bobby Viteritti was at the helm of the Troc's turntables.

At the same time, I worked part time at Aloha Records, where many of the DJs of San Francisco's LGBT community shopped especially for the disco records imported into the U.S. Sure I had a full time job but I made time to work at Aloha so I could stay right on top of all the latest in disco music!

Now, 30 years later, the music is back at our RtP events and I couldn't be more delighted!

I've been posting videos from our last disco extravaganza "Remember the Party' Close Encounters of the Disco Kind," which was on Sunday, October 11, 2009. DJ Jerry Bonham played us an over 9 hour set of 70s and early 80s disco ala the Troc. We THANK all of you who joined us on our disco journey!

The latest Remember the Party event was "Remember the Party - Mighty Real Disco," spotlighting the music of Sylvester and the San Francisco disco scene of the 1970s to early 1980s! Held on 10-9-11 at a new location, the former home of Dreamland (now City Nights) with DJ By The Bay, Jerry Bonham.
